99问答网
所有问题
用MATLAB实现,系统的传函G(s)=s^3+4s^2+5/s^4+2s^2+7S^2+s+1,将其转化为状态方程和零极点模型。在线等
如题所述
举报该问题
其他回答
第1个回答 2012-04-05
clc
clear
num=[1 4 0 5];
den=[1 2 7 1 1];
[A,B,C,D]=tf2ss(num,den);
sys=ss(A,B,C,D)
zpm=zpk(sys)
doc下tf,ss,zpk,tf2ss,ss2tf等本回答被提问者采纳
相似回答
在
matlab
中 num=【 1 1.1】den=【
1
2
5
7
4
】【z,p,k】=tf2zp(num...
答:
num=[1 1.1]den=[1 2 5 7 4 ]num=
s+1
.1 den
=s^4+2s^3+
5s
^2+7s+
4 tf2zp 用来求 num/den传函的极零点及增益 >> num=[1 1.1]num = 1.0000 1.1000 >> den=[1 2 5 7 4 ]den = 1 2 5 7 4 >> [z,p,k]=tf2zp(num,den)z = -1.1000 p =...
传递函数怎么使用拉普拉斯逆变换-
MATLAB
下
答:
要使用ilaplace求逆变换,应该先获得传递函数的分子分母系数,然后转换为符号表达式,再调用ilaplace。参考代码如下:>> G = tf([1 2],[
2
3
4
]);>> [n,d]=tfdata
(G,
'v')n = 0 1 2d
=
2 3 4>> ilaplace(poly2sym(n,'s')/poly2sym(d,'s')) ans = 5/46*...
自动控制原理
系统
误差传递函数求取?题目入下:
答:
3<0,即第一列存在符号改变,故系统是不稳定的,无法继续讨论稳态误差.
用Matlab
验证如下:>> solve('s*
(s+1)
*(s*s+2*
s+2)
+50*
(s+4)&#
39;)ans = 3.4275706426573287822307421128057*i + 1.8284684247380346062045006659385 1.828468424738034606204...
z传递函数、
s
传递函数在
matlab
中如何转换?
答:
'tustin' ); %采用双线性变换[num, den] = tfdata( csys, 'v' );%获得
s传函
的分子和分母 以下是S变换到Z变换。H
(S)=
(s-1)/(
s^2+4s+5
)>> H=tf([1 -1],[1 4 5])s=jw z=exp(sT)滤波器设计 [n,wc]=buttord(2*pi*Fp,2*pi*Fs,Rp,Rs,'s') [b,a]=butter(n,...
matlab
问题第二题怎么求
答:
首先写出
系统的传函
y/x
=
(s)
/(
s^2 + 2s +
2)
G = tf([2 0],[1 2 2])Transfer function:2 s ---
s^2 + 2 s +
2 下面就可以调用函数绘制曲线 分别为单位阶跃step(G)零状态响应 initial(
ss(G),
x0)x0为初始状态 冲击响应 impluse(G)
用双线性变换法设计原型低通为椭圆型的数字IIR带阻滤波器
答:
用Matlab
验证你的结论并给出 的图形。任务要求 1、掌握用双线性变换法设计原型低通为巴特沃兹型的数字IIR带通滤波器的原理和设计方法。2、求出所设计滤波器的Z变换。3、
用MATLAB
画出幅频特性图。4、验证所设计的滤波器。参考文献 1、程佩青著,《数字信号处理教程》,清华大学出版社,20012、Sanjit K. Mitra著,...
MATLAB
编程求解单位阶跃响应,和simulink仿真结果不一样
答:
可能是计算的方法和步长不一样的吧。simulink仿真里面有很多方法可选择的。
matlab
里面的tf函数是什么怎么用
答:
s)=
1/
(s^2+2s+1
),就可以在
matlab
中输入G=tf([1],[1 2 1])。Tf函数用来建立实部或复数传递函数模型或
将状态
方程、或零级增益模型转化成传递函数形式。sys = tf(num,den)命令可以建立一个传递函数,其中分子和分母分别为num和den。输出sys是储存传递函数数据的传递函数目标。
怎么
用Matlab
画Nyquist图
答:
举个例子:如果
系统的
开环
传函为G(s)=
25/(S*S+20*S+25)则 G=tf([25],[1 20 25]);nyquist(
G);
大家正在搜
传函
由波特特怎么得到传函
传函分析
计算传函
传函仪
机械传函
光学传函什么意思
脉冲传函
开环传函
相关问题
传递函数矩阵用MATLAB求极点 比如以下式子[1 s^2+...
MATLAB怎么把离散传递函数G(z)转化成∑ai*z^(-...
在matlab中 num=【 1 1.1】den=【 1 2...
已知线性系统闭环特征多项式为s^3+5s^2+(11-k)s...
matlab已知系统的传递函数为 ,求其阶跃响应
传递函数怎么使用拉普拉斯逆变换-MATLAB下
MATLAB用增量式PID控制算法编写仿真程序
z传递函数、s传递函数在matlab中如何转换?